Output ef320746a3a76c7387a93e430c84432f1862e28422548d7a107e027c626e5c9d:0

value
8907832
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d9dac11b963ad272890af1aa9afe0654db9f750 OP_EQUALVERIFY OP_CHECKSIG
address
15ACHtLTJbve6J1cSPmbniX4Arn9Et4Qw8
transaction
ef320746a3a76c7387a93e430c84432f1862e28422548d7a107e027c626e5c9d
spent
true